Overview of Osmo Pocket 3

The Osmo Pocket 3 is a compact, handheld camera designed by DJI. It features a 1/1.3-inch sensor, 4K video recording at 60fps, and a 3-axis gimbal stabilization system. Its small size makes it ideal for on-the-go filming, vlogging, and capturing moments without the bulk of traditional equipment.

Features of Professional-Grade Stabilizers

Professional stabilizers, such as Steadicam rigs, Ronin series, or Glidecam systems, are designed for high-end filmmaking. They often include motorized gimbals with multiple axes, adjustable counterweights, and support for larger cameras like DSLRs and mirrorless models. These tools provide superior stability, flexibility, and control for complex shots.

Performance Comparison

Stability and Smoothness

The Osmo Pocket 3 offers excellent stabilization for its size, effectively reducing shake during handheld shooting. However, professional stabilizers excel in maintaining smoothness over longer takes and dynamic movements, especially with larger cameras.

Ease of Use and Portability

The Osmo Pocket 3 is lightweight, easy to operate, and requires minimal setup, making it perfect for quick shots and spontaneous filming. In contrast, professional stabilizers often demand more time to set up and operate but provide greater control for complex scenes.

Image Quality and Flexibility

While the Osmo Pocket 3 captures high-quality 4K footage, professional stabilizers paired with larger cameras can deliver superior image quality, especially in low-light conditions and with interchangeable lenses. They also support a wider range of accessories for creative flexibility.

Use Cases and Recommendations

The Osmo Pocket 3 is ideal for vloggers, travel filmmakers, and hobbyists who prioritize portability and ease of use. Professional stabilizers are better suited for cinematic productions, commercials, and projects requiring advanced control and high production value.
